This original kitchen had a drop ceiling and a peninsula that made it feel small. The sink being off-center of the kitchen window always annoyed them. When you love to cook, you need a well-functioning kitchen.
We removed the drop ceiling, and moved the dishwasher to allow the sink to be centered. Adding lazy susans on both sides of the sink counter area eliminated dead corners. By removing the peninsula and the unused desk area, we added length to the counters and pantry cabinet. Additional cabinets and a quartz countertop were also added to the area between the dining and living rooms.
